About the Book Corduroy

Corduroy is a beloved children's book that follows the adventures of a teddy bear named Corduroy. Set in a department store, Corduroy lives on a shelf, dreaming of finding a home. One day, a little girl named Lisa spots Corduroy and wants to take him home, but her mother points out that Corduroy is missing a button on his overalls. Determined to fix himself, Corduroy sets off on an adventure within the store after closing time.

Corduroy's mission takes him through the aisles of the department store, where he encounters escalators and various departments. His exploration leads him to a furniture section, where he mistakes a mattress button for his own. Despite his best efforts, Corduroy doesn't find his missing button. However, his adventure is not in vain, as Lisa returns to the store the next day to purchase him with her own money. She sews on a new button and gives Corduroy the home he's always longed for.
